Transaction 67a675bfe51d3e5803fdb36beffad8cb370d2c5302d16c8b5987da5affb298c5
1 Input
1 Output
-
67a675bfe51d3e5803fdb36beffad8cb370d2c5302d16c8b5987da5affb298c5:0
- value
- 582192
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0185f861229a4f5550d580a76bdfd8ea8901b7b8 OP_EQUAL
- address
- 31q569gYWNqYGNLVrkdfpsLLjEizyyBPUq